HBO eyeing a GAME OF THRONES movie and TV series about Aegon the Conqueror

HBO are reportedly, strongly considering greenlighting another Game of Thrones spin-off/prequel show. This time around they are looking at the possibility of combining a feature film with a TV show about Aegon the Conqueror, the first Targaryen king who united the Seven Kingdoms and forged the Iron Throne.

HBO's attitude to the Game of Thrones franchise has been a bit variable in recent years, with immense satisfaction of the massive commercial success of the final two seasons being undercut by a risible critical reception and heavy criticism of the series finale. The successful launch of the first successor show, House of the Dragon, last year seemed to restore some good cheer, but we then recently heard of the show's second season having its episode count slashed. Meanwhile, talk of further spin-off shows had become muted, amidst rumours that the ongoing complexities of the Warner Brothers/Discovery merger (which had resulted in companion streamer service HBO Max being gutted of almost all its drama material) had even spilled over to impact HBO's biggest success story.

This news seems to suggest that HBO is tilting back to reinforcing its investment in George R.R. Martin's vision. The story of the Conquest is more focused and concentrated than that of the Dance of Dragons, the civil war that unfolds during the events of House of the Dragon, and is more linear, with less preamble. It is a shorter linear story that might appeal to HBO, aware that some viewers had problems following the constantly-skipping timeline of the first season of that show. It could also be told faster, likely to be a relief to fans facing the dispiriting possibility that House of the Dragon might take eight years to produce just four seasons, three of them only consisting of eight episodes apiece.

The show would be based on the same book as House of the Dragon, 2018's Fire and Blood, although notably the Conquest gets far less coverage than the Dance of Dragons, so it would have to be expanded considerably to fuel a two-hour movie and several seasons of television.

Season 2 of House of the Dragon is now in production to air in 2024. HBO is pushing this new project into a fast turnaround but has not yet attached any writers or showrunners.
